Explore beyond Standard Model (BSM) light mediator detection opportunities through ongoing Standard Model experiments in this high energy physics seminar by Isaac Wang from Fermilab. Learn about light mediators as well-motivated particles with varying masses and couplings across different theoretical frameworks. Discover how several new experiments primarily designed for Standard Model physics—including MUonE, Hyper-K, IceCube, and GRAND—demonstrate sensitivity to BSM light mediators across wide parameter ranges. Examine specific examples of dark photon and neutrino self-interaction mediators, understanding their theoretical foundations and experimental signatures. Gain insights into how existing experimental infrastructure can be leveraged to probe new physics beyond the Standard Model, particularly in the context of light mediator searches and their implications for particle physics research.
